When we make assumptions and judgments instead of asking questions, it can lead to stereotyping, rejection, hostility, us-versus-them thinking, and other behavior that further separates us from each other.


We fear what we don’t understand when we fail to see beyond ourselves and our immediate frame of reference. Sometimes we condemn people simply because their beliefs, cultures, identities, choices, or ways of living are unfamiliar to us, even when those differences pose no actual threat to our lives.


Fear itself isn’t the problem. It’s a necessary emotion that triggers our survival response; it protects us and helps keep us alive. The problem comes when we mistake unfamiliarity for danger.

We talk about nature as though it’s somewhere else. We go out in nature. We spend time in nature. We get away to the mountains, the woods, or the ocean.


But we are nature. 


Humans evolved as part of the natural world, surrounded by plants, animals, soil, water, microbes, changing seasons, sunlight, weather, and all the other living systems we depended on for survival. Yet we’ve become remarkably good at behaving as though nature is something outside of us rather than something we belong to.


Our bodies seem to remember the connection even when we don’t.


Researchers have repeatedly found associations between spending time in natural environments and improved mental and physical health. One large study of nearly 20,000 people found that those who spent at least two hours a week in nature were more likely to report good health and greater well-being. Two hours isn’t an exact prescription, but the finding adds to growing evidence that regular contact with the natural world matters. 


And then things get delightfully weird.

Researchers in Finland brought pieces of the forest into urban daycare playgrounds by adding forest floor vegetation, sod, and gardening areas where children could play. Within 28 days, the children developed greater diversity in certain bacteria on their skin, along with changes in how their immune systems functioned. That’s significant because exposure to a diverse range of harmless microbes helps teach the developing immune system what requires a defensive response and what doesn’t. Researchers found an increase in regulatory T cells, which help keep the immune system from overreacting to things that aren’t dangerous, the kind of overreaction involved in allergies and some inflammatory conditions. The study didn’t prove that playing in a more biodiverse environment prevents those conditions, but it offered fascinating evidence that changing the environment where children played could change their microbial exposure and influence immune regulation inside their bodies.

Think about that for a second. The environment around us doesn’t just give us something pretty to look at. We physically interact with it.

Even the air in a forest is biologically interesting. Trees release airborne compounds that have been studied as one possible explanation for changes in immune activity observed after people spend time in forests. Early “forest-bathing” studies have reported changes in the activity of natural killer cells, part of the immune system’s defense network. Scientists are still trying to determine what’s responsible. Is it something in the forest air? Walking around and movement? Reduced stress and noise? Cleaner air? Or some combination we don’t fully understand yet. 

None of this means that walking through the woods cures disease, that everyone needs exactly 120 minutes outside each week, or that hugging a tree will fix your problems (but it won’t hurt, either). 


What the evidence does suggest is much more interesting to me: our well-being and the health of our environment are connected in ways we’re still learning to understand.

Then there’s awe.

Stand beneath an enormous old tree. Look across an ocean that disappears into the horizon. Watch a thunderstorm roll in, sit beside a fire, or stare at a night sky far enough from a city that you can actually see it. There’s a reason experiences like these seem to stop us in our tracks. 

Psychologists have found that awe can temporarily reduce our focus on ourselves and increase our sense of connection to something larger. Some experiments have even associated awe with more helpful and cooperative behavior. 

Nature has a way of reminding us that we’re small without making us insignificant.
